WebApr 8, 2024 · 1. Aston Hall Gardens. Lady Holte's Garden, Aston Hall - Image courtesy of Birmingham Museums. Wander around the manicured gardens of a beautiful Grade I listed Jacobean Mansion. Aston Hall is a magnificent 17th century red-brick mansion, one of the last great Jacobean houses to be built.

By 1999, the … detox metals out of bodyWeb16th Street Baptist Church bombing, terrorist attack in Birmingham, Alabama, on September 15, 1963, on the predominantly African American 16th Street Baptist Church by local members of the Ku Klux Klan (KKK). Resulting in the injury of 14 people and the death of four girls, the attack garnered widespread national outrage.
